Skip to content

Commit

Permalink
Docs: Added snes9x-nwa as recommended emulator to the setup guides fo…
Browse files Browse the repository at this point in the history
…r SNES games (#1778)

* Added snes9x-nwa as recommended emulator to the setup guides

* Removed snes9x-nwa from the setup guides of DKC3 and SMW

* Update worlds/alttp/docs/multiworld_en.md

Co-authored-by: Aaron Wagener <[email protected]>

* Removed duplicate text
Minor grammar and spelling fixes

* Unified required software for SM, SMZ3 and SoE with ALTTP

* Added instructions for usage of BSNES-Plus for ALTTP, SM and SMZ3

---------

Co-authored-by: Aaron Wagener <[email protected]>
  • Loading branch information
CubeSoldier and alwaysintreble authored Mar 11, 2024
1 parent a3125cb commit 3d56f3c
Show file tree
Hide file tree
Showing 4 changed files with 77 additions and 34 deletions.
19 changes: 15 additions & 4 deletions worlds/alttp/docs/multiworld_en.md
Original file line number Diff line number Diff line change
Expand Up @@ -5,11 +5,12 @@
- [Archipelago](https://github.com/ArchipelagoMW/Archipelago/releases).
- [SNI](https://github.com/alttpo/sni/releases). This is automatically included with your Archipelago installation above.
- SNI is not compatible with (Q)Usb2Snes.
- Hardware or software capable of loading and playing SNES ROM files
- Hardware or software capable of loading and playing SNES ROM files, including:
- An emulator capable of connecting to SNI
([snes9x rr](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ases),
[BizHawk](https://tasvideos.org/BizHawk), or
[RetroArch](https://retroarch.com?page=platforms) 1.10.1 or newer). Or,
([snes9x-nwa](https://github.com/Skarsnik/snes9x-emunwa/releases), [snes9x-rr](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ases),
[BSNES-plus](https://github.com/black-sliver/bsnes-plus),
[BizHawk](http://tasvideos.org/BizHawk.html), or
[RetroArch](https://retroarch.com?page=platforms) 1.10.1 or newer)
- An SD2SNES, [FXPak Pro](https://krikzz.com/store/home/54-fxpak-pro.html), or other compatible hardware. **note:
modded SNES minis are currently not supported by SNI. Some users have claimed success with QUsb2Snes for this system,
but it is not supported.**
Expand Down Expand Up @@ -47,6 +48,11 @@ client, and will also create your ROM in the same place as your patch file.
When the client launched automatically, SNI should have also automatically launched in the background. If this is its
first time launching, you may be prompted to allow it to communicate through the Windows Firewall.

#### snes9x-nwa

1. Click on the Network Menu and check **Enable Emu Network Control**
2. Load your ROM file if it hasn't already been loaded.

##### snes9x-rr

1. Load your ROM file if it hasn't already been loaded.
Expand All @@ -58,6 +64,11 @@ first time launching, you may be prompted to allow it to communicate through the
6. If you see an error while loading the script that states `socket.dll missing` or similar, navigate to the folder of
the lua you are using in your file explorer and copy the `socket.dll` to the base folder of your snes9x install.

#### BSNES-Plus

1. Load your ROM file if it hasn't already been loaded.
2. The emulator should automatically connect while SNI is running.

##### BizHawk

1. Ensure you have the BSNES core loaded. This is done with the main menubar, under:
Expand Down
33 changes: 23 additions & 10 deletions worlds/sm/docs/multiworld_en.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,16 +2,18 @@

## Required Software

- [Archipelago](https://github.com/ArchipelagoMW/Archipelago/releases).


- Hardware or software capable of loading and playing SNES ROM files
- An emulator capable of connecting to SNI such as:
- snes9x-rr from: [snes9x rr](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ases),
- BizHawk from: [TASVideos](https://tasvideos.org/BizHawk)
- RetroArch 1.10.1 or newer from: [RetroArch Website](https://retroarch.com?page=platforms). Or,
- An SD2SNES, FXPak Pro ([FXPak Pro Store Page](https://krikzz.com/store/home/54-fxpak-pro.html)), or other
compatible hardware
- [Archipelago](https://github.com/ArchipelagoMW/Archipelago/releases).
- [SNI](https://github.com/alttpo/sni/releases). This is automatically included with your Archipelago installation above.
- SNI is not compatible with (Q)Usb2Snes.
- Hardware or software capable of loading and playing SNES ROM files, including:
- An emulator capable of connecting to SNI
([snes9x-nwa](https://github.com/Skarsnik/snes9x-emunwa/releases), [snes9x-rr](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ases),
[BSNES-plus](https://github.com/black-sliver/bsnes-plus),
[BizHawk](http://tasvideos.org/BizHawk.html), or
[RetroArch](https://retroarch.com?page=platforms) 1.10.1 or newer)
- An SD2SNES, [FXPak Pro](https://krikzz.com/store/home/54-fxpak-pro.html), or other compatible hardware. **note:
modded SNES minis are currently not supported by SNI. Some users have claimed success with QUsb2Snes for this system,
but it is not supported.**
- Your legally obtained Super Metroid ROM file, probably named `Super Metroid (Japan, USA).sfc`

## Installation Procedures
Expand Down Expand Up @@ -81,6 +83,11 @@ client, and will also create your ROM in the same place as your patch file.
When the client launched automatically, SNI should have also automatically launched in the background. If this is its
first time launching, you may be prompted to allow it to communicate through the Windows Firewall.

#### snes9x-nwa

1. Click on the Network Menu and check **Enable Emu Network Control**
2. Load your ROM file if it hasn't already been loaded.

##### snes9x-rr

1. Load your ROM file if it hasn't already been loaded.
Expand All @@ -92,6 +99,12 @@ first time launching, you may be prompted to allow it to communicate through the
6. If you see an error while loading the script that states `socket.dll missing` or similar, navigate to the folder of
the lua you are using in your file explorer and copy the `socket.dll` to the base folder of your snes9x install.

#### BSNES-Plus

1. Load your ROM file if it hasn't already been loaded.
2. The emulator should automatically connect while SNI is running.


##### BizHawk

1. Ensure you have the BSNES core loaded. This is done with the main menubar, under:
Expand Down
32 changes: 22 additions & 10 deletions worlds/smz3/docs/multiworld_en.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,16 +2,18 @@

## Required Software

- One of the client programs:
- [SNIClient](https://github.com/ArchipelagoMW/Archipelago/releases), included with the main
Archipelago install.
- Hardware or software capable of loading and playing SNES ROM files
- An emulator capable of connecting to SNI such as:
- snes9x-rr from: [snes9x rr](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ases),
- BizHawk from: [TASVideos](https://tasvideos.org/BizHawk), or
- RetroArch 1.10.3 or newer from: [RetroArch Website](https://retroarch.com?page=platforms). Or,
- An SD2SNES, FXPak Pro ([FXPak Pro Store Page](https://krikzz.com/store/home/54-fxpak-pro.html)), or other
compatible hardware
- [Archipelago](https://github.com/ArchipelagoMW/Archipelago/releases).
- [SNI](https://github.com/alttpo/sni/releases). This is automatically included with your Archipelago installation above.
- SNI is not compatible with (Q)Usb2Snes.
- Hardware or software capable of loading and playing SNES ROM files, including:
- An emulator capable of connecting to SNI
([snes9x-nwa](https://github.com/Skarsnik/snes9x-emunwa/releases), [snes9x-rr](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ases),
[BSNES-plus](https://github.com/black-sliver/bsnes-plus),
[BizHawk](http://tasvideos.org/BizHawk.html), or
[RetroArch](https://retroarch.com?page=platforms) 1.10.1 or newer)
- An SD2SNES, [FXPak Pro](https://krikzz.com/store/home/54-fxpak-pro.html), or other compatible hardware. **note:
modded SNES minis are currently not supported by SNI. Some users have claimed success with QUsb2Snes for this system,
but it is not supported.**
- Your legally obtained Super Metroid ROM file, probably named `Super Metroid (Japan, USA).sfc` and
Your Japanese Zelda3 v1.0 ROM file, probably named `Zelda no Densetsu - Kamigami no Triforce (Japan).sfc`

Expand Down Expand Up @@ -78,6 +80,11 @@ client, and will also create your ROM in the same place as your patch file.
When the client launched automatically, SNI should have also automatically launched in the background. If this is its
first time launching, you may be prompted to allow it to communicate through the Windows Firewall.

#### snes9x-nwa

1. Click on the Network Menu and check **Enable Emu Network Control**
2. Load your ROM file if it hasn't already been loaded.

##### snes9x-rr

1. Load your ROM file if it hasn't already been loaded.
Expand All @@ -89,6 +96,11 @@ first time launching, you may be prompted to allow it to communicate through the
6. If you see an error while loading the script that states `socket.dll missing` or similar, navigate to the folder of
the lua you are using in your file explorer and copy the `socket.dll` to the base folder of your snes9x install.

#### BSNES-Plus

1. Load your ROM file if it hasn't already been loaded.
2. The emulator should automatically connect while SNI is running.

##### BizHawk

1. Ensure you have the BSNES core loaded. This is done with the main menubar, under:
Expand Down
27 changes: 17 additions & 10 deletions worlds/soe/docs/multiworld_en.md
Original file line number Diff line number Diff line change
Expand Up @@ -2,16 +2,18 @@

## Required Software

- SNI from: [SNI Releases Page](https://github.com/alttpo/sni/releases)
- v0.0.59 or newer (included in Archipelago 0.2.1 setup)
- Hardware or software capable of loading and playing SNES ROM files
- An emulator capable of connecting to SNI with ROM access. Any one of the following will work:
- snes9x-rr from: [snes9x-rr Releases Page](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ases)
- BizHawk from: [TASVideos](https://tasvideos.org/BizHawk)
- bsnes-plus-nwa from: [bsnes-plus GitHub](https://github.com/black-sliver/bsnes-plus)
- RetroArch from: [RetroArch Website](https://retroarch.com?page=platforms). Or,
- Or SD2SNES, FXPak Pro ([FXPak Pro Store Page](https://krikzz.com/store/home/54-fxpak-pro.html)), or other
compatible hardware.
- [Archipelago](https://github.com/ArchipelagoMW/Archipelago/releases).
- [SNI](https://github.com/alttpo/sni/releases). This is automatically included with your Archipelago installation above.
- SNI is not compatible with (Q)Usb2Snes.
- Hardware or software capable of loading and playing SNES ROM files, including:
- An emulator capable of connecting to SNI
([snes9x-nwa](https://github.com/Skarsnik/snes9x-emunwa/releases), [snes9x-rr](https://github.com/gocha/snes9x-rr/releases),
[BSNES-plus](https://github.com/black-sliver/bsnes-plus),
[BizHawk](http://tasvideos.org/BizHawk.html), or
[RetroArch](https://retroarch.com?page=platforms) 1.10.1 or newer)
- An SD2SNES, [FXPak Pro](https://krikzz.com/store/home/54-fxpak-pro.html), or other compatible hardware. **note:
modded SNES minis are currently not supported by SNI. Some users have claimed success with QUsb2Snes for this system,
but it is not supported.**
- Your legally obtained Secret of Evermore US ROM file, probably named `Secret of Evermore (USA).sfc`

## Create a Config (.yaml) File
Expand Down Expand Up @@ -63,6 +65,11 @@ page: [Evermizer apbpatch Page](https://evermizer.com/apbpatch)
Start SNI either from the Archipelago install folder or the stand-alone version. If this is its first time launching,
you may be prompted to allow it to communicate through the Windows Firewall.

#### snes9x-nwa

1. Click on the Network Menu and check **Enable Emu Network Control**
2. Load your ROM file if it hasn't already been loaded.

##### snes9x-rr

1. Load your ROM file if it hasn't already been loaded.
Expand Down

0 comments on commit 3d56f3c

Please sign in to comment.